About Diploma in Manufacturing Business - An Introduction

What is Diploma in Manufacturing Business - An Introduction?

Diploma in Manufacturing Business - An Introduction is a free online certification course offered by Alison US CA. It provides a comprehensive overview of manufacturing fundamentals, historical developments, and cutting-edge innovations shaping the industry. From the Iron Pillar of Delhi to modern 3D printing, the course traces key milestones and technological shifts across eras including mass production, customization, and personalization. Designed for self-paced learning, it delivers structured insights into how manufacturing businesses operate and evolve.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the Diploma in Manufacturing Business - An Introduction?

It's a free online course covering manufacturing fundamentals, historical developments, and modern technologies like AI, IoT, and 3D printing. Designed for beginners, it provides a foundational understanding of how manufacturing businesses operate and evolve.

Does the course include practical training?

No, it's theory-based with no hands-on labs or physical materials. Learning is delivered through digital lessons and assessments, focusing on concepts rather than equipment operation or shop-floor practice.

How long does it take to complete the course?

Most learners complete it in 3-5 hours, depending on pace. The self-directed format allows flexible scheduling, making it easy to finish within a week or spread over several sessions.

Is the diploma recognized by employers?

The diploma is issued by Alison and may support entry-level job applications or professional development. It's not equivalent to a college degree but demonstrates initiative and foundational knowledge in manufacturing concepts.
